In this video, we explore the design and implementation of Binary to Gray Code and Gray to Binary Converters using Verilog HDL. These code converters are fundamental building blocks in digital electronics and are widely used in counters, communication systems, encoders, and clock domain crossing applications.

๐ฏ Why Learn This?
Gray codes help reduce transition errors by ensuring that only one bit changes at a time. Understanding these converters is essential for VLSI, FPGA, ASIC, and Digital Design Engineers.
